Or, Solaris 8 users can apply patch 112438 which creates /dev/random &
/dev/urandom.

At 07:29 PM 10/8/2003, Paul Pasika wrote:
>Carl,
>When I was compiling OpenSSH 3.7.1p2 I noticed that it automatically
>looked for /dev/random, and if not, it warned me about using it's
>internal random for entropy. I have /dev/random for Solaris that I
>have emailed to Stephanie. Ask her for it. Otherwise, hit me up via
>email and I can provide a copy if necessary.
solaris users should, if possible, upgrade to solaris 9, which includes
/dev/random.
